How to Maintain Huawei Air Blowers Between Rentals

Regular maintenance of air blowers between rentals is essential for keeping them in optimal condition and ensuring reliable performance at every event. Huawei air blowers are designed for durability, but routine checks and upkeep will help extend their lifespan and prevent issues from arising during use. Here’s a guide on how to properly maintain Huawei air blowers between rentals.

1. Clean the Exterior After Each Use

After each rental, wipe down the exterior of the blower with a damp cloth to remove dust, dirt, and any debris accumulated during the event. Avoid using harsh chemicals; a mild soap solution is sufficient for cleaning if needed. Regular cleaning keeps the blower looking professional and prevents buildup that could interfere with performance.

2. Clear the Air Inlet and Outlet

The air inlet and outlet can collect dust, grass, and other debris, which can restrict airflow. Use a soft brush or compressed air to clear out the inlet and outlet after each rental. Keeping these areas clean allows for consistent airflow and helps prevent the blower from overheating during its next use.

3. Check the Filter (If Applicable)

Some Huawei blowers have removable air filters near the air intake. If your model has a filter, inspect it after each use and clean it by gently tapping it to remove dust or using compressed air. Replace the filter if it shows signs of excessive wear, as a clean filter is essential for maintaining optimal airflow and protecting the motor from dust.

4. Inspect the Power Cord and Plug

After each event, check the power cord and plug for any signs of damage, such as fraying, cracks, or exposed wires. A damaged power cord can be a safety hazard and lead to inconsistent power supply. If the cord shows signs of wear, have it repaired or replaced by a qualified technician before the next rental.

5. Test for Unusual Sounds

Plug in the blower and run it briefly to check for any unusual sounds like rattling, grinding, or whining, which can indicate loose parts or internal issues. A properly functioning blower should have a steady sound. If you detect any irregular noise, inspect the blower for loose screws or parts, or consult a technician if necessary.

6. Tighten Screws and Fasteners

Vibration from normal operation can cause screws and fasteners to loosen over time. Before storing the blower, use a screwdriver to tighten any loose screws or fasteners. A secure blower is not only safer but also operates more quietly and effectively, reducing wear on the motor and other components.

7. Store in a Clean, Dry Place

When not in use, store your Huawei blower in a cool, dry environment away from direct sunlight or extreme temperatures. A storage area free from moisture and dust helps prevent rust, mildew, and debris buildup, ensuring the blower remains in excellent condition between rentals.

8. Perform Regular Deep Cleaning

In addition to routine cleaning, consider performing a deep cleaning every few months, especially during high rental seasons. This includes removing and cleaning the fan blades, housing, and any removable internal parts according to the user manual. Deep cleaning helps maintain optimal airflow and prolongs the life of the blower.

9. Keep a Maintenance Log

Maintain a record of each maintenance check, noting any repairs, part replacements, or unusual findings. A maintenance log helps you keep track of the blower’s condition over time, ensuring you address any recurring issues early and schedule timely part replacements as needed.
